In response to COVID-19 members of the Smash gaming community have come together to create a nationwide charity wifi event and streaming campaign to raise money for the response against COVID-19, supported by TOs, streamers, casters and designers from across the UK.

About the charity

We are an independent charity that offers people one trusted place to donate during a national emergency. We collaborate with charities and groups all over the UK to raise and distribute funds to support survivors and their loved ones. With your generosity, we can ensure that no one is left behind.
